AAP Sanjay Singh Being Questioned In Delhi Liquor Policy Case, Agency Claims He Received Rs 2 Crore

Sanjay Singh has been sent to five-day custody of the Enforcement Directorate. New Delhi: Aam Aadmi Party leader Sanjay Singh is being questioned by the Enforcement Directorate in connection with the Delhi liquor policy case. A Delhi Court remanded the Rajya Sabha MP to five-day custody of the probe agency which alleged that Mr Singh…

AAP’s Sanjay Singh Arrested In Delhi Liquor Policy Case Hours After Raids

AAP workers have gathered outside Mr Singh’s residence and security has been beefed up. New Delhi: In yet another blow for the Aam Aadmi Party, the Enforcement Directorate has arrested its Rajya Sabha MP, Sanjay Singh, in a money laundering case linked to the investigation into the Delhi liquor policy. Searches were being conducted at…
